SGA discusses Back to Boylston Week expansion, continues the ABR
With only one general assembly meeting left in this academic year, Executive Treasurer Oliver Katz presented a new resolution at the April 18 Student Government Association meeting. The resolution, S. Res. 10, if adopted, would recognize that SGA stands in solidarity with the two resident assistants terminated on April 14. “Most of what we can do here is ceremonial,” Katz said at the time of the meeting. OU Undergraduate Student Congress appoints SGA vice president, elects congressional leadership
The Undergraduate Student Congress appointed various Student Government Association leadership positions, including SGA vice president, congressional leadership, election commissioner and a superior court justice at its final meeting of the semester Tuesday evening.
Student Government Association announces 2025-26 cabinet in decreased voter turnout
The Quinnipiac Student Government Association announced the results of the spring 2025 election April 15, welcoming 25 students to their respective positions for the 2025-26 academic year.
